Common Types of Cancer Treatment in the USA
1. Surgery
Surgery is often used to remove cancerous tumors from the body. Advanced surgical technologies reduce recovery time and improve patient safety.
2. Chemotherapy
Chemotherapy uses powerful drugs to destroy cancer cells or stop their growth.
3. Radiation Therapy
Radiation therapy uses high-energy rays to target and kill cancer cells with precision.
4. Immunotherapy
Immunotherapy helps the body’s immune system recognize and attack cancer cells.
5. Targeted Therapy
Targeted therapy focuses on specific genes or proteins involved in cancer growth.
6. Hormone Therapy
Some cancers are affected by hormones. Hormone therapy blocks hormone production to slow cancer growth.
7. Stem Cell Transplant
Stem cell transplants are used mainly for blood cancers such as leukemia and lymphoma.

Cost of Cancer Treatment in the USA
Cancer treatment in the USA can be expensive due to advanced technologies and specialized care.
Estimated Costs
- Chemotherapy: $10,000 – $200,000+
- Radiation Therapy: $8,000 – $100,000+
- Cancer Surgery: $20,000 – $250,000+
- Immunotherapy: $100,000+ annually in some cases
Costs vary depending on the type of cancer and treatment required.
